Description
BASE Institute's mission is to provide documented proof of the Bible accuracy through exploration and historical findings. The organization's cornerstone remains in Biblical research and exploration, as seen this year through their video program detailing the possible site of Mount Sinai and their research into the Jewish temple location. Their programs include writing, filming, TV and radio appearances which occupy time, travel, and operational expenses.
